Abstract:
Although chronic neuroinflammation has been established as one of core pathological hallmarks of Alzheimer disease(AD),its role in AD pathological mechanisms still remains elusive.The glia-derived inflammatory mediator chitinase-3-like protein 1(CHI3L1,also known as YKL-40)regulates key pathological processes including neuroinflammation,neuronal degeneration,and cell death.Evidence confirms that YKL-40 promotes the progression of AD core pathology through inhibiting amyloid plaque clearance and enhancing neuronal toxicity.Its expression levels is significantly correlated with early detection,disease severity,and clinical prognosis.A thorough understanding of the relationship between YKL-40 and AD not only deepen our insight into neuroinflammatory mechanisms in AD pathogenesis but also highlights its dual clinical applicability as a novel biomarker and therapeutic target,thereby providing an important direction for development of advanced diagnostic and treatment strategies for AD.
